Stormwater Drain Clearing in Denver, CO
Stormwater drain clearing services involve removing debris, leaves, mud, and other obstructions from outdoor drainage systems to ensure proper water flow. These services typically cover projects such as clearing clogged yard drains, stormwater catch basins, driveway drains, and other outdoor drainage features that can become blocked over time. Property owners often seek this service after heavy rains or when noticing standing water, flooding, or slow drainage around their property, aiming to prevent water damage and maintain proper runoff.
Before requesting stormwater drain clearing, property owners should understand the location and extent of their drainage issues, including which drains or basins are affected. It’s helpful to identify if there are recurring blockages or specific problem areas that need attention. Properly inspecting drainage systems beforehand can assist in determining whether a simple cleaning will suffice or if further repairs or upgrades might be necessary to improve water management on the property.

Common Stormwater Drain Clearing Jobs
Stormwater Drain Clearing - removes debris and blockages to ensure proper drainage during heavy rain.
Drain Inspection - uses cameras to identify obstructions and assess drain condition.
Drain Flushing - clears out silt, leaves, and other buildup to prevent backups.
Catch Basin Cleaning - maintains stormwater inlets to avoid flooding and property damage.
Pipe Repair - addresses cracks or collapses that can cause drainage issues.
Preventative Maintenance - scheduled cleanings to keep stormwater systems functioning properly.
Stormwater Drain Clearing Questions
Why is stormwater drain clearing important? Clearing blocked drains helps prevent flooding, water damage, and property erosion during heavy rainstorms.
What signs indicate a drain needs clearing? Signs include slow draining water, unpleasant odors, or water pooling around the property during rain.
What types of projects typically require drain clearing? Projects often involve clearing residential yard drains, driveway culverts, or stormwater basins on commercial properties.
How often should stormwater drains be maintained? Regular inspections and maintenance are recommended, especially before the rainy season or after storms.
